Stitch's Origin Story
Before we answer the big question, let's take a step back and revisit Stitch's origin story. Stitch, or Experiment 626 as he was originally known, was created by Dr. Jumba Jookiba on the distant planet of Turo. He was designed to be the most "cortically self-aware, acutely intelligent, and sociopathic" creature ever created, with the ability to learn, adapt, and cause chaos.
Stitch's Arrival on Earth
Now, you might be thinking, "Okay, but where does Hawaii come into play?" Well, Stitch's spaceship malfunctions and he ends up crash-landing on Earth. In a series of events that involve a lot of running, hiding, and a certain little girl named Lilo, Stitch finds himself in the tropical paradise of Hawaii.
Stitch's Love for Hawaii
So, is Stitch from Hawaii? Not originally, but it's safe to say he's made a home there. Stitch has grown to love Hawaii, especially the food (spam musubi, anyone?), the culture, and the warmth of the people. He's even picked up a few Hawaiian phrases, like "Aloha" and "Mahalo".
Stitch's Hawaiian Family
Speaking of family, Stitch has found a new ohana (family) in Hawaii. He's bonded with Lilo, her sister Nani, and even the rest of the community. He's even become something of a local legend, with his own myth and everything!
